- Yonhap reported Wednesday that Neople moved most developers of The First Berserker: Khazan to other projects, and Nexon later told GamesRadar+ this was a planned reshuffle.
- Nexon says the change is not a layoff or a team dissolution, with staff staying employed across Neople and other Nexon affiliates.
- The action RPG earned strong reviews but missed internal sales targets, a gap outlets link to a delayed China release and heavy competition from bigger releases.
- The developers who built Khazan are no longer organized as one unit, leaving the game’s next steps unclear and with no stated plans for more content.
- CEO Junghun Lee recently called Khazan proof that Dungeon & Fighter can reach global players, and Nexon says it is preparing a China launch with Tencent as part of its wider pipeline focus.
